Family-to-Family Class – Southern Vermont
Family-to-Family is a FREE, 8-session educational program for families, friends, and significant others of someone living with a mental health condition. Registration is required for this class. To learn more and register, please visit namivt.org/f2f.

NAMI Basics Class
If you’re a family member or caregiver supporting a youth aged 22 and under who is experiencing mental health symptoms, consider enrolling in NAMI Vermont’s FREE, 6-week Basics class! VIRTUAL via ZoomTuesdays, 6:00–8:30 p.m.Start Date: September 22Cost: FREE Each class will be led by trained volunteers who have firsthand experience caring for youth with mental […]
